ajax绑定下拉服务器控件前台
时间: 2023-07-25 21:05:07 浏览: 85
在前端页面中,可以使用AJAX技术来动态绑定下拉服务器控件。具体实现步骤如下:
1. 创建一个下拉服务器控件,并设置其ID和Name属性。
```html
<select id="ddlList" name="ddlList"></select>
```
2. 在JavaScript代码中,使用AJAX技术向服务器发送请求,获取需要绑定的数据。
```javascript
var xmlhttp = new XMLHttpRequest();
xmlhttp.onreadystatechange = function() {
if (this.readyState == 4 && this.status == 200) {
// 处理服务器返回的数据
var data = JSON.parse(this.responseText);
// 将数据绑定到下拉控件中
var ddlList = document.getElementById("ddlList");
ddlList.options.length = 0;
for (var i = 0; i < data.length; i++) {
var option = new Option(data[i].text, data[i].value);
ddlList.options.add(option);
}
}
};
xmlhttp.open("GET", "data.php", true);
xmlhttp.send();
```
3. 在服务器端编写数据接口,返回需要绑定的数据。例如,可以使用PHP语言编写一个名为"data.php"的文件,返回JSON格式的数据。
```php
$data = array(
array("text" => "选项1", "value" => "1"),
array("text" => "选项2", "value" => "2"),
array("text" => "选项3", "value" => "3")
);
echo json_encode($data);
```
通过以上步骤,就可以使用AJAX技术动态绑定下拉服务器控件了。